It is hard to predict how science is going to turn out and if it is really good science it is impossible to predict. If the things to be found are actually new they are by definition unknown in advance. You cannot make choices in this matter. You either have science or you don’t, and if you have it you are obliged to accept the surprising and disturbing pieces of information, along with the neat and promptly useful bits.
选项
答案
很难预测科学要带来的结果是什么;真正好的科学更不可能预测其结果。如果发现的科学的确是全新的,那么它们绝对不可能被预见。你毫无选择,要么有科学,要么没有。而且如果拥有科学,你就不得不在享受了信息简单迅捷的用途的同时,接受它所带来的令人惊奇又恼人的点点滴滴。
